| line | true | false | branch | 
 
| 27 | 0 | 0 | unless (@args) | 
 
| 40 | 0 | 0 | $_[1] ? : | 
 
| 46 | 0 | 0 | if $args->{'login_name'} and not utf8::is_utf8($args->{'login_name'}) | 
 
| 48 | 0 | 0 | if $args->{'first_name'} and not utf8::is_utf8($args->{'first_name'}) | 
 
| 50 | 0 | 0 | if $args->{'last_name'} and not utf8::is_utf8($args->{'last_name'}) | 
 
| 52 | 0 | 0 | unless ($args->{'ingroup'}) | 
 
| 57 | 0 | 0 | unless $args->{'first_name'} and $args->{'last_name'} and $args->{'login_name'} and $args->{'email'} | 
 
| 69 | 0 | 0 | if (($group = 'Ado::Model::Groups'->by_name($args->{'login_name'}))->id) { } | 
 
| 77 | 0 | 0 | unless $group->id | 
 
| 78 | 0 | 0 | unless $user | 
 
| 80 | 0 | 0 | if ($user) { } | 
 
| 87 | 0 | 0 | unless $args->{'ingroup'} | 
 
| 88 | 0 | 0 | if (not $user->ingroup($args->{'ingroup'})) { } | 
 
| 89 | 0 | 0 | if ($ingroup = $user->add_to_group($args)) |